Meditation has become increasingly popular in the western world over the last few decades. Lots of people are interested in it, but it can be intimidating to get started for a few reasons:
(1) It seems mystical - don't you need a guru or something?
(2) It sounds crazy before you've tried it - what, sit still for 20 minutes? Just breathe?!
(3) If your friends aren't already doing it, you don't have the social support to get you started.
